Drawn to Screen: Graphic Novels, Comics and Serials
WHEN: Until 4 March 2012
WHERE: Cinema at GOMA
From classic comic serials to graphic novels, this cinema program brings together over 60 films from around the world and delves into the rich world of the drawn narrative and its translation to cinema and television. Read more

Travelling International Artist Talk
TIME: 1.30pm
WHEN: Thursday 19 January 2012
WHERE: Cinema A, GOMA
Venus Rising: Out of the Water and into the Light was selected through a Queensland-wide public poll as the final sculpture for Kangaroo Point Park. In this talk hear from the designer, UK-based artist Wolfgang Buttress, as he discusses the international public art commissions, and the inspiration for Venus Rising.
